No worries at all! Love to help out fellow gamedevs where I can.
One more thing I wanted to add was the way you're dealing with opening and closing the bait shop. At first I got stuck in the UI and had no idea how to get out, I now know you have to just walk away from the shop. Might be better to open the shop when the player gets close but then allow the player to press X somewhere to close.
This is where I was finding the most y-sorting issues. South East from the spawn point.

I crashed at this lake when I attempted to cast my rod. South of spawn point. Id check your rod casting logic just to see if there is a bug somewhere getting the player stuck in a loop.
OS: Windows 11 Home
Version: 10.0.26100 Build 26100
CPU: 11th Gen Intel Core I7-11370H 3.30GHz
RAM: 16GB
GPU: RTX 3060
NVIDIA Drivers: Version 576.52
Was playing in the browser using latest version of Chrome
